start chasing

[/stɑːrt ˈtʃeɪsɪŋ/]
verb phrase
começar a perseguir
1. to begin pursuing someone or something, either literally or figuratively
The dog started chasing the cat around the house.
O cachorro começou a perseguir o gato pela casa.
2. to begin pursuing romantic interest in someone
He started chasing her after they met at the party.
Ele começou a cortejar ela depois que se conheceram na festa.
3. to begin pursuing goals or aspirations
After graduation, she started chasing her dream of becoming a writer.
Após a formatura, ela começou a perseguir seu sonho de se tornar escritora.
In Brazilian Portuguese, 'começar a perseguir' is widely used in both literal and figurative contexts. The romantic context ('cortejar') is particularly common in colloquial speech. In American English, especially in NYC, 'start chasing' often appears in hip-hop and contemporary slang referring to pursuing goals or romantic interests. The phrase carries positive connotations when related to ambitions and dreams, but can be neutral or slightly negative when referring to chasing someone romantically without reciprocal interest.
